logo

如何安全地通过SSH访问您的虚拟主机

2025-05-27 by Joshua Nash
image
要安全地通过SSH(Secure Shell)访问您的虚拟主机,首先确保使用强密码或密钥进行身份验证,定期更新SSH服务版本,安装并启用防火墙规则以限制SSH连接的来源,避免在公共网络上直接连接到服务器,并考虑使用虚拟专用网络(VPN)来加密数据传输,禁用远程root登录,只允许特定用户进行SSH连接,并定期检查日志文件以监控任何可疑活动。

在当今数字化的世界中,远程管理服务器已成为日常操作的一部分,特别是对于需要频繁进行系统维护、软件部署或数据备份的开发者和管理员来说,使用SSH(Secure Shell)访问虚拟主机变得尤为重要,本文将详细探讨如何安全地通过SSH访问虚拟主机,并提供一些建议以确保您的网络环境更加安全。

确保您的虚拟主机提供商支持SSH访问

您需要确认您的虚拟主机服务提供商是否提供了SSH访问功能,大多数现代云服务商都默认开启这一功能,但如果您不确定,可以联系他们的客服获取帮助。

使用强密码并定期更换

密码是保护您的账户安全的第一道防线,强烈建议您为SSH登录设置一个复杂且独特的密码,避免使用容易猜测的信息如生日、电话号码等,为了增加安全性,定期更改密码是一个好习惯。

启用SSH密钥认证

相比于传统的密码验证方式,使用SSH密钥进行身份认证更安全可靠,这种方法能够显著提高您的登录体验,同时也大大降低了忘记密码的风险,生成一对公钥私钥后,将公钥添加到目标服务器的~/.ssh/authorized_keys文件中即可实现免密登录。

限制SSH连接来源

为了避免恶意用户通过暴力破解尝试入侵您的服务器,可以对SSH登录的IP地址进行限制,在配置文件中添加允许访问的IP地址列表,或者直接设置为仅接受本地连接(即仅允许从本地机器登录),这样可大大减少潜在风险。

使用防火墙规则保护SSH端口

确保您的服务器上设置了防火墙规则,只允许特定IP地址或网络段访问SSH端口(默认为22),这不仅有助于防止未经授权的访问,还能增强整体安全性。

定期更新操作系统及软件补丁

保持操作系统及安装的所有软件都是最新版本是非常重要的一步,更新不仅可以修复已知的安全漏洞,还可以获得新的功能改进和性能提升。

通过遵循上述建议,您可以大大提高通过SSH访问虚拟主机的安全性,网络安全是一场马拉松而非短跑,持续关注和改进措施至关重要。

image
超值优选 限时抢购 轻量云服务器 1核1G 15元/起

热卖推荐 上云必备低价长效云服务器99元/1年,OSS 低至 118.99 元/1年,官方优选推荐

热卖推荐 香港、美国、韩国、日本、限时优惠 立刻购买

优质托管支持

高质量、安全的网络托管方面拥有十多年的经验我们是您在线旅程的战略合作伙伴。

联系我们 企业微信